Stronger Healthcare Systems Critical for Africas Socioeconomic Transformation

KIGALI, Jun 22 (IPS) – Prof. Claude Mambo Muvunyi is Director General of Rwanda Biomedical CentreSince the outbreak of the COVID-19 pandemic, healthcare systems globally have battled to deal with the repercussions unleashed by the disease. From the outset, Africa was considered particularly vulnerable due to several factors: limited healthcare provision in some areas, high prevalence of HIV and TB in a number of countries, and limited fiscal room to respond to the pandemic’s financial impacts.
